The Hand of Midas is part of a puzzle in the original Tomb Raider and its remake Tomb Raider Anniversary.


In the level Palace Midas (Tomb Raider) or Greece - Midas's Palace (Tomb Raider Anniversary) Lara has to collect Lead Bars and turn them into Gold Bars with the help of the hand of the statue of King Midas. In the original Tomb Raider the remains of the statue of Midas only consist of his feet and one hand. In Tomb Raider Anniversary his statue is pretty much intact, except for the left arm which is lying at his feet. In both cases Lara should not step onto the hand, as otherwise she would be turned to gold.
